Shipping.
INWABDB. Rose, 25 tons, Pelly, from Auckland, with ballast: • . Lfo, 25 tons, Conway, from Auckland, m ballast. ' The Rose and Leo are both loading timber for Auckland, the former at the Sbortland Sawmill, and the latter at Bagnallßrde. The Sarah Pile will sail to-morrow morning. The Advance and Seabreeze are loading timber at the Burke street wharf for the Bay of Islands, the shippers being Stone Bros. ... .-:,: OUTWABDS.. . ; : . 1 Sarah Pile, 115 tons Romeril, for Dunedin, with 83,C30 feet of timber, shipped by BagaaUßros.
